Shiels urges Masters mercy for Garcia after Augusta outburst

Sergio Garcia's temper flare at Augusta—smashing his driver and a water cooler on the second hole—drew calls for a Masters ban, but Rick Shiels argued Garcia shouldn’t be banned, noting his generally pleasant demeanor and urging a reprimand instead. Garcia apologized after the incident, yet finished eight over and 52nd of 54, while MacIntyre was reprimanded earlier in the week for a separate incident.

McIlroy’s laser focus seals Masters win as Young fades in final pairing

Rory McIlroy and Cam Young headed into the Masters' final round tied at 11-under, but McIlroy’s steely, low-talk approach helped him edge to 12-under and the green jacket as Young faded after a late lift. Young briefly led following a McIlroy double-bogey on the fourth, but bogeys on six, seven and nine doomed him to a tie for third as Scottie Scheffler finished one shot back at 11-under.

McIlroy Would Have Handed the Green Jacket to Shane Lowry If He Didn't Win

Rory McIlroy said that if he hadn’t won The Masters, he would have liked Shane Lowry to take the Green Jacket. He ultimately finished one stroke ahead of Scottie Scheffler to claim his sixth major, while Lowry finished 30th. McIlroy also described using score targets to stay focused and avoid scoreboard checks, and both players will have another chance at Augusta next year.

Cam Young Falls Short of Masters Green Jacket in Final Round

Cam Young, in the final Masters pairing with Rory McIlroy, took an early two-shot lead before bogeys on Nos. 6–9 and missed opportunities at Amen Corner swung the round away. He closed with a 73 to finish T3, three strokes behind McIlroy, who won his second straight Masters. Young said he played well enough to win and will focus on the upcoming majors, viewing the finish as a near-miss rather than a setback.

Young Sparks Masters Charge after 65 as Faldo Questions Nerves Remark

Cameron Young surged into contention at The Masters with a 65 in the third round, moving to 11-under through 54 holes and putting himself in prime position to win his first major. Nick Faldo remarked on Sky Sports that Young’s nerves may be more present on Thursday, sometimes confusing weekend calm for the rest of the tournament. Young credited steady play and a few fortuitous breaks — including a favorable opportunity on 13 and a chip-in on 4 — for the improvement, and with one round left at Augusta National he remains among the title contenders.

MacIntyre could face Masters reprimand after middle-finger moment at Augusta

Robert MacIntyre could be reprimanded by Augusta National for a middle-finger gesture during the Masters, in a round highlighted by a quadruple-bogey-nine on the 15th after two water hazards; he finished 13 shots behind leaders Rory McIlroy and Sam Burns and left the course without speaking to reporters, as McIlroy enjoyed a strong start.

Watson slams PGA Tour over Koepka’s LIV return

At the Masters in Augusta, Tom Watson criticized the PGA Tour for letting Brooks Koepka return from LIV Golf too easily, arguing returning players should have to spend a year on the Korn Ferry Tour before rejoining, and saying the tour’s sponsor protections were violated; he dismissed Koepka’s $5 million charity donation as insufficient punishment, noting the Tour had offered a one-time Returning Member Program to others.
